Mac OS X'i birleştirmem gerekiyor mu?


9

Pencerelerin düzenli olarak birleştirilmesi gerekiyor mu?

MacOS'un neden bir Birleştirme yardımcı programı yok?

Lütfen ayrıntılı bir kişiye öğretin


1
Sakın küçümseme. Biraz kötü yazılmış olsa da bu geçerli bir soru. Birisi lütfen düzenleyecek mi. ;-)
GeneQ

1
Bunu toparladım, okunabilir hale getirirken mümkün olduğunca orijinaline yakın tutmaya çalıştım.
Bruce McLeod

Yanıtlar:


17

Ben bunun için en iyi cevap doğrudan bu elma destek KB geliyor düşünüyorum

Optimizasyon ve parçalanma hakkında

Disk optimizasyonu, bir birimdeki dosyaların fiziksel konumlarının "kolaylaştırılmış" olduğu bir işlemdir. Veri erişim sürelerini iyileştirmek ve bir sabit sürücünün kafasını hareket ettirme süresini en aza indirgemek için dosyalar ve meta veriler yeniden düzenlenir.

Dosyalar değiştirilip kaydedildikçe ve birim dolduruldukça tek bir dosyanın farklı bölümleri bir birimdeki farklı konumlarda depolandığında zamanla "parçalanabilir". Dosya parçalarını toplama ve bunları "bir araya getirme" işlemine optimizasyon denir. Ancak, optimizasyon sırasında güç kaybı gibi bir hata oluşursa dosyalar zarar görebilir ve yedek kopyadan geri yüklenmesi gerekebilir.

Optimize etmem gerekir mi?

Mac OS X kullanıyorsanız muhtemelen hiç optimize etmeniz gerekmez. İşte nedeni:

  • Sabit disk kapasitesi genellikle birkaç yıl öncesine göre çok daha fazla. Daha fazla boş alan bulunduğunda, dosya sisteminin her "kuytu ve çatlak" ı doldurmasına gerek yoktur. Mac OS Genişletilmiş biçimlendirme (HFS Plus), yakın zamanda boşaltılmış alanın küçük alanlarını erken doldurmaktan kaçınmak için silinen dosyalardaki alanı yeniden kullanmaktan mümkün olduğunca kaçınır.

  • Mac OS X 10.2 ve üstü, Mac OS X Genişletilmiş formatlı birimler için gecikmeli ayırmayı içerir. Bu, diskin bir alanındaki birkaç küçük ayırmanın tek bir büyük ayırmada birleştirilmesini sağlar.

  • Parçalanma genellikle mevcut dosyalara, özellikle kaynak çatalları ile sürekli veri eklenmesinden kaynaklanır. Daha hızlı sabit diskler ve daha iyi önbellekleme ve yeni uygulama paketleme formatı ile birçok uygulama her seferinde tüm dosyayı yeniden yazar. Mac OS X 10.3 Panther, yavaş büyüyen bu tür dosyaları otomatik olarak birleştirebilir. Bu işlem bazen "Hot-File-Adaptive-Clustering" olarak bilinir.

  • Agresif okuma ve arkaya yazma önbelleği, küçük parçalanmanın algılanan sistem performansı üzerinde daha az etkiye sahip olduğu anlamına gelir.


4
Teori budur, ancak pratikte hafif bir kullanıcı değilseniz birleştirmek zorunda kalabilirsiniz.
Mart'ta

Ve bu makaledeki son notu unutmayın: Mac OS X sistemleri, birçoğuna nadiren erişilen yüz binlerce küçük dosya kullanır. Bunları optimize etmek, çok az pratik kazanç için büyük bir çaba olabilir. Ayrıca, sistem başlatma sırasında hızlı okumalar için "hot band" a yerleştirilen dosyalardan birinin, birleştirme sırasında performansı düşürme olasılığı vardır.
Arjan

1
İyi bir birleştirici "sıcak bant farkında" ve böyle davranmayacak. Bana güvenin, Mac'te birleştirme işleminden önemli kazanımlar gördüm, en azından bu bootcamp aslında işe yarıyor.
alimack

Bu makale arşivlendi ve artık Apple tarafından güncellenmiyor. (Şubat 2010 sürümü, arşivlenmiş başka bir makaleye referansı kaldırmıştır; aksi takdirde Haziran 2008 sürümünden farklı değildir ( o zaman taranmıştır ) Snow Leopard Mac OS X 10.6 veya Lion Mac OS X 10.7 için geçerli değildir.
Graham Perrin

10

Ayrıca Sunucu Hatası'nın yanıtlarına da göz atmanızı öneririm:

Sunucu hatasıyla ilgili cevabım da buraya uyuyor:

Biraz evet, cevap yok. Belirli durumlarda kullanışlıdır, ancak FAT veya normal HFS'de olduğundan daha az sorun oluşturur. Tüm dosya sistemleri parçalanacaktır, ancak yeni dosyalar parçalanmaya karşı çok daha dirençlidir.

Mac OS X için özel olarak konuşmak gerekirse HFS +, eski sistemlere kıyasla parçalanmayı önlemeye çalışmak için yeterince iyi bir iş çıkarıyor, ancak yine de aynı ölçekte değil. İşletim sistemi de "küçük" (20MB veya daha küçük) dosyaları 10.3'ten (Panther) beri anında birleştirir.

Parçalama yine de gerçekleşir ve özellikle video düzenleme sistemlerinde veya büyük dosyaları hızlı bir şekilde diske okuma veya yazma yeteneğini gerektiren bir iş akışında performans düşüşünü görebilirsiniz. Standart kullanıcınız için - neredeyse sorun değil.

Kullandığım ve üzerinde çalıştığım OS X için bir sabit sürücüyü birleştirmek için en popüler seçenekler şunlardır:

  • Sabit sürücüyü başka bir sürücüye kopyalayıp geri. Bu, Carbon Copy Cloner veya SuperDuper kullanılarak yapılır ve ekstra bir sabit sürücü gerektirir. Yedekleme rutininin bir parçası olarak yapılırsa, zaman isabet korkunç olmayabilir, ancak bu şekilde yapmak ücretsizdir.

  • iDefrag , Drive Genius ve diğer birkaç yardımcı program da sabit sürücünüzü birleştirir. Şahsen iDefrag'ı tercih ederim.


1
İDefrag'ı çok iyi bir çözüm olarak buldum +1
Darren Newton

IDefrag'ı duymamıştım, bir göz atacağım.
Bruce McLeod

2

OS X'in birleştirilmesi gerekmiyor. Windows Vista ve Windows 7 gibi, OS X, bilgisayar boştayken sürücünüzü arka planda otomatik olarak birleştirir. OS X'te sürücünüzü manuel olarak birleştirmeniz gerekmemelidir .


Umarım bu, diğer arka plan dolandırıcılarından daha iyi çalışır. Sürekli sürücü sıkıntısı nedeniyle Diskkeeper'ı kullanmaktan vazgeçtim.
Lance Roberts

OSX dosyaları 20 MB'ın altında birleştirir. Dizin parçalanmasını (tüm dosyalar arasındaki boşluklar) kaldırmaz. Bu nedenle, sürücünüz çok doluysa (>% 80) veya büyük dosyalar (genellikle video ve görüntü çalışması) kullanıyorsanız birleştirmeniz gerekir.
alimack

Ne de arka planda birleştirmez, aslında dosya erişimi (okuma ve yazma işlemleri) sırasında anında birleştirir.
alimack

Bazı durumlarda, bir defalık birleştirme bir zorunluluktur. Mac'lerin birleştirilmesi gerekiyor mu? Altına bir cevap ekleyeceğim. Farklı Sor.
Graham Perrin

2

Belirli koşullar altında birleştirmeniz gerekir - Mac OS X'in 20 MB'ın altındaki dosyalar için dosya parçalanmasını (bölünmüş dosyalar) ortadan kaldırdığı doğru olsa da, dizin parçalanmasını (dosyalar arasındaki boşluklar) ortadan kaldırmaz. Sürücünüz>% 80'den fazla dolarsa veya Boot Camp altında Windows 7 yüklemek istiyorsanız , sürücü parçalanması işletim sisteminin yeterince bitişik alan kapmasını önlediğinden yeterli boş alana sahip olmanıza rağmen bir hata alabilirsiniz.

Deneyimlerime göre iDefrag harika bir iş çıkarıyor - sürüm 2 çıktı ama ücretli yazılım.


İDefrag sitesindeki sürümleri dikkatlice kontrol edin, en son sürüm el capitan ve daha eski işletim sistemlerine zarar verir.
alimack
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.